Back in July, we introduced you to YATTA, the musician and poet whose sophomore album, WAHALA is one of the most compelling sonic meditations on mental illness and identity we’ve heard his year.

Through the use of their voice, synths, loop pedals, they create a soundscape that soundtracks an internal dialogue and struggle so rarely made tangible in music and much less in everyday conversation.

Their self-directed video for “I Will Definitely Feel Good” makes visual the album’s themes of “being Black, being trans, and being African on foreign land” with an artful and unsettling glimpse of what it’s like to toggle between mania and depression. Brace yourself.

WAHALA is out now on Purple Tape Pedigree.
